Don't boycott BP

It makes absolutely no sense to boycott BP. The purpose of a boycott is generally to get a business entity to change their practices. I don't want BP to stop producing fuel. If you consider how many extraction activities they have going globally and how complex each must be, I'd say their safety record is pretty good. Anyone who thinks BP doesn't want this leak stopped more than anyone else in the entire world is wrong. They have more to lose than anyone and I can guarantee they are doing everything within their power to stop it as soon as possible. Don't boycott BP, it hurts Americans if you do. Remember, many if not most of the BP stations are owned by hardworking, risk-taking Americans trying to make a living.
